MSE481 : Designing Sustainable Products and Processes

Projects based on environmental sustainability. Project based teamwork. Life Cycle Analysis (LCA). Techno-Economic Analysis (TEA). Engineering economics. Environmental impact with emphasis on CO2 utilization. Identification of key technology drivers to reduce cost and environmental impact. Written and oral presentations of solutions.


Textbook: Production & Processing of Inorganic Materials: Evans/ De Jonghe

Course Topics:

  1. Materials in engineering design.
  2. Engineering economics, time value of money
  3. Depreciation, profitability, return on investment.
  4. Cost estimation
  5. Library/Technical and Economic Information Searching
  6. Patents and intellectual property
  7. Report writing
  8. Case histories in design
  9. Alternative processing
  10. Oral presentations
  11. Ethical, societal and legal aspects of design

Course Objectives:

  1. To teach students approaches to engineering design and the role of materials and their selection.
  2. To provide an overview of engineering economic principles and their consideration in design projects.
  3. To introduce technical and economic information searching procedures and their role in design.
  4. To provide an introduction to modern design procedures.
  5. To provide students with a methodology for preparing a project design, and then to present this result in a written and an oral report
  6. To include discussion of ethical, societal and legal issues which may arise in the design context.

Course Outcomes:

  1. Be able to problems on engineering economics involving time value of money and depreciation
  2. Be able to search and analyze patent information
  3. Demonstrate the ability to justify materials choices for engineering designs
  4. Be able to analyze and discuss cases in engineering ethics
  5. Working on a team with mentor, define, plan, an execute an engineering design project in MSE
  6. Be able to prepare a written report on the design project
  7. Be able to make an oral presentation on the design project.

Assessment Tools:

  1. Problem sets to test objectives #1-4
  2. Evaluation of design project
  3. Evaluation of written report for written communication
  4. Evaluation of oral presentation for oral communication
